Holmes Lake Dog Park – A Premier Dog Park in Lincoln, Nebraska

Holmes Lake Dog Park is one of the top destinations for dog lovers looking for a spacious, pet-friendly place in Lincoln, Nebraska. With its large open fields, wooded trails, and a creek running through the center, this dog park provides the perfect environment for off-leash play, dog-friendly hiking, and socializing with other local pups. The park features separate areas for small and large dogs, making it suitable for every size and breed.

Families enjoy the ample walking paths, benches for relaxing, picnic tables, and wheelchair-accessible entrances and parking. Your dogs will love cooling off in the creek on a hot summer day and burning off energy on the wide-open trails and small obstacle course. The park is well-maintained, and friendly regulars contribute to a positive atmosphere. FAQ for Holmes Lake Dog Park

  • Are dogs allowed off-leash at this park? Yes, dogs are allowed off-leash in the designated areas.
  • Is there a fenced area for dogs? Yes, the park has fenced areas, including separate sections for small and large dogs.
  • Is there a separate area for small and large dogs? Yes, there are distinct sides for small and big dogs.
  • Are there benches or seating areas for owners? Yes, there are many benches and picnic tables throughout the park.
  • Are there water features for dogs? Yes, a creek runs through the center, providing a place for dogs to cool off.
  • Is the park wheelchair accessible? Yes, both the entrance and parking are wheelchair accessible.
  • Are there walking or hiking trails connected to the park? Yes, there are multiple pet-friendly trails and paths to enjoy.
  • Is the park muddy after it rains? Yes, some areas can become muddy and wet if you wander off the main paths.
  • Is there agility equipment for dogs to play on? Yes, the park features a small obstacle course.
  • Are there shaded areas? Yes, the park offers wooded areas and natural shade.
  • Is there parking available? Yes, there is an adjacent accessible parking lot for visitors.
  • Are picnics allowed? Yes, there are picnic tables available for visitors to use.
  • Are there kid-friendly activities? Yes, the park has kid-friendly hiking trails and a family-friendly environment.
  • Are there ticks or other pests common in the area? Yes, bugs like ticks and chiggers can be present during summer, so it’s recommended to use bug spray.
